Terrell Woods, aka Carnage The Executioner, is the 2021 Kenny Feldman Animal Advocate Award Winner

We’re pleased to announce the winner of the 2021 Kenny Feldman Animal Advocate Award. We’ve created this award to recognize a person, organization, or business in our community whose amazing work is pushing the ball forward for animals. This year we’re giving the award to Terrell Woods, aka Carnage The Executioner.

Terrell Woods, aka Carnage The Executioner

Terrell, better known by his stage name Carnage The Executioner, is a Twin Cities-based hip-hop artist, beat boxer, emcee, producer, and more. He also founded the Plant-Based Poets. His unique blend of “instruction and entertainment” delivers powerful messages about plant-based eating and living.

Carnage The Executioner has spent almost 30 years making music, performing live as a one-man band, touring the world and educating both youth and adults from various socio-economic backgrounds. In 2017, Carnage started a movement called Plant-Based Poets. This came about after his decision to begin eating a vegan diet, while living a lifestyle that shows empathy for animals and bettering the planet.

Carnage possesses a knack for producing intense, thought-provoking music and establishing strong, healthy relationships. Carnage’s specialties include teaching human beatboxing and song-writing, in addition to fostering personal and artistic growth. His minimal-rest work ethic has helped him build an impressive artist resume that extends all the way to Europe and Asia.

Carnage takes pride in helping all people define their own voices. He stands firm in his support and practice of positive self-expression and nurturing leadership skills building, while speaking in favor of social justice. ‪Carnage emits heart-warming, down-to-earth energy when speaking on his experiences around living in poverty and surviving physical, emotional and sexual abuse. Growing up in the foster care system as a youth has given Carnage the confidence to share his stories of personal failure and achievement. ‬

Carnage speaks about his struggles with maintaining a healthy weight and engaging in overconsumption on all levels—from eating too much, to fighting for all the attention he can get—on his 2019 album, “Ravenous.” After gaining a clearer mind and losing 120 pounds, Carnage is a model of how removing animal products from the diet can make one a better version of themselves. The Plant-Based Poets movement boasts a goal of uniting all lovers of music, as well as people who encourage freedom for all living beings who depend on the health of Earth’s roots for survival.
